Method

Cooking Instructions

  1. 1

    Prepare the Ingredients

    Wash the fish thoroughly and cut it into pieces. Chop the onion and tomato finely. Slit the green chilies.

  2. 2

    Heat the Oil

    In a pan, heat oil over medium heat. Allow the oil to become hot, then add the curry leaves and fry for a few seconds until fragrant.

  3. 3

    Sauté the Onions

    Add the chopped onions to the pan and sauté until they turn translucent and golden brown.

  4. 4

    Add Ginger-Garlic Paste

    Stir in the ginger-garlic paste and sauté for another 1-2 minutes until the raw smell disappears.

  5. 5

    Incorporate the Tomatoes and Spices

    Add the chopped tomatoes, turmeric powder, red chili powder, coriander powder, and salt. Mix well and cook until the tomatoes break down and the oil starts to separate.

  6. 6

    Add the Fish

    Gently add the fish pieces to the curry and carefully mix to combine, making sure they are coated with the spices.

  7. 7

    Pour in Coconut Milk

    Add the coconut milk to the pan, stir gently, and bring the mixture to a simmer. Cook for about 10 minutes, allowing the fish to absorb the flavors.

  8. 8

    Adjust Seasoning

    Taste the curry and add additional salt, if needed. You can also adjust the spiciness by adding extra green chilies at this stage.

  9. 9

    Serve

    Once the fish is cooked through and the curry has thickened slightly, remove from heat. Serve hot with steamed rice or Indian bread.
